You’ve been approved for a business account, what comes next? We’ve got a few suggestions to help you get the ball rolling as you explore all the new (to you) tools.

Set up your business account

  • Create your online account

    Head over to the website and create an online account.

  • Make an opening deposit

    Now that your account has been created, let’s add some money to it. Deposit a check via our mobile app, send a wire or an ACH transfer from another bank, or use a money transfer service, such as Venmo, Paypal, or Cash App.

  • Sign up for eStatements

    After logging into your account, you can opt into paperless statements by visiting the electronic statements page, and selecting “Enroll in eStatements” from the dropdown menu.

  • Create alerts

    Want to keep an eye on your account on the go? You can set up alerts via email or text for account changes, security alerts, and more. All you have to do is click the dropdown menu, select your settings, and follow the setup/edit alerts page.

  • How do I fund my account?

    You have several options for depositing funds into your account. You can conveniently deposit checks via our mobile app on your smartphone, send a wire or an ACH transfer from another bank, or use a money transfer service, such as Venmo, Paypal, or Cash App.

  • How do I make distributions from my account?

    Distributions are just as easy as deposits. You can do so by checks, debit card charges, ATM withdrawals, wire and ACH transfers, or enrolling in automatic payments through our Bill Pay Service online.

  • When will my checks and debit card arrive?

    Once you’ve placed your order, your debit card and checks should arrive within seven to ten business days.
